Should this principal be fired for washing the blue dye out of a kindergarten student's hair before a class picture?

AUBURN, Calif. (AP) - It used to be that school children might get their mouths washed out for using blue language. These days at Pleasant Ridge Elementary School, they're more likely to have their hair washed out - for sporting a blue mohawk. Parents of a 6-year-old boy say they plan to consult an attorney after a school principal washed bright blue dye out of their son's punk-style haircut. Parents of the boy's kindergarten classmates complained the haircut would spoil an upcoming class photo, so Principal Derek Cooper said he washed the boy's hair in the nurse's office after getting permission from the boy's mother. The boy's father said neither he nor the mother approved the washing. They plan to discuss the situation with an attorney...
